Moving Alternative Investments Out of Excel

MN, a Dutch pension administrator and asset manager with EUR 135 billion AUM, faced an Excel‑based, fragmented administration for its private equity and real estate investments and needed a more reliable, service‑oriented system to produce structured data, calculations and reports at both fund and underlying (building/company) levels. Already a client, MN evaluated and selected SimCorp’s solutions, notably SimCorp Dimension’s Alternative Investments module and Portfolio Workbench, to replace spreadsheets and centralize administration.

SimCorp implemented a proof‑of‑concept covering six funds (three PE, three RE) and then deployed SimCorp Dimension and Portfolio Workbench to provide detailed transaction coding, separate fee registration, automated valuation updates (including mid‑quarter and backdated changes), and single‑database reporting with key ratios like IRR and TVPI. The SimCorp solution eliminated spreadsheet merging, sped reconciliations and reporting, delivered consolidated portfolio views and more granular exposure analysis for MN and its clients, and improved data quality, accessibility and operational efficiency.
